Cold Shoulder
~~~~~~~~~~~~
I’ve been here before
Your cold shoulder
doesn’t make me shudder
My eyes perceive ice
but my hallowed heart
dwells within the Sun
where warmth embraces
regardless of elements
Still – I offer you
a seat near Me
in this Eden
if you will
Let go of freezing thoughts
and melt in this moment
of unconditional Love
Lingering long enough
til all residual frost
has fallen.
Wendy/2013
